| Metric | State University of New York at Oswego | SUNY Brockport |
|---|---|---|
| Acceptance Rate | 80.4% | 71.3% |
| ACT Composite 75th Percentile | 27 | 26 |
| Annual In-State Tuition | $7,070 | $7,070 |
| Annual Out-of-State Tuition | $16,980 | $14,140 |
| Endowment (End of Year) | $85,374,430 | $76,434,153 |
| Room and Board | $16,290 | $16,418 |
| SAT Math 75th Percentile | 630 | 620 |
| SAT Reading 75th Percentile | 640 | 620 |
| Total Cost of Attendance (In-State) | $23,360 | $23,488 |
| Total Cost of Attendance (Out-of-State) | $33,270 | $30,558 |
| Total Student Enrollment | 6,756 | 6,931 |
